Three Castles 50km Race

The Three Castles event is a 50km ultra running race following the Medway Valley Walk from Rochester to Tonbridge. The route is mainly on marked towpaths and trails alongside the River Medway, with sections on paved towpath, hard-packed trail and brief road crossings. The course passes through villages and towns including Burham, Wouldham, Aylesford, Allington, Maidstone, East Farleigh, Teston Country Park, Wateringbury, Yalding and Tonbridge, and goes by three medieval castles. The final segment finishes with a lap on the Tonbridge athletics track.

The event provides three fully stocked aid stations, live race timing with GPS tracking, medical support, bag transfer to the finish, and awards for first to third male and female. The race is fully marked and operates a strict nine hour cut off for official results and medals. Checkpoints are at 13km (Aylesford Priory), 24km (Barming Bridge) and 37km (Hop Farm) with specified cut off times at each.

Rules include a minimum age of 20 years, visible bibs, no pacers, no dogs on course, no storage of supplies along the route and a zero tolerance policy for littering. Mandatory kit includes a fully charged mobile phone and drinks bottles with capacity expected to be around 1 litre (may be reduced to 500ml shortly before the race). A drop bag service is available and finish facilities include toilets, showers and changing areas.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
